Oklahoma's anti-kickback framework follows the common-law pattern of most US states: per-patient or per-rebook fees are legally risky; flat SaaS fees are the compliant structure. Flat SaaS fee (never per-patient) keeps usdpr. inside every state's anti-kickback safe harbor, including Oklahoma. HIPAA BAA signed via HelloSign at onboarding. TCPA rate limits (1 SMS/day, 3/week per patient) enforced at the database layer. CAN-SPAM compliance (physical address + working unsubscribe) on every email.
